[91743] trunk/dports/sysutils/rpm54/Portfile

afb at macports.org afb at macports.org
Mon Apr 9 05:42:49 PDT 2012


Revision: 91743
          https://trac.macports.org/changeset/91743
Author:   afb at macports.org
Date:     2012-04-09 05:42:48 -0700 (Mon, 09 Apr 2012)
Log Message:
-----------
rpm54: remove the legacy python and perl

Modified Paths:
--------------
    trunk/dports/sysutils/rpm54/Portfile

Modified: trunk/dports/sysutils/rpm54/Portfile
===================================================================
--- trunk/dports/sysutils/rpm54/Portfile	2012-04-09 12:14:22 UTC (rev 91742)
+++ trunk/dports/sysutils/rpm54/Portfile	2012-04-09 12:42:48 UTC (rev 91743)
@@ -5,6 +5,7 @@
 name			rpm54
 version			5.4.8
 set date		20120401
+revision		1
 set branch		[join [lrange [split ${version} .] 0 1] .]
 platforms		darwin freebsd linux
 license			LGPL-2.1
@@ -27,7 +28,7 @@
 worksrcdir		rpm-${version}
 
 depends_build		port:expat port:neon \
-			port:python25 port:perl5.8 \
+			port:python26 port:perl5.10 \
 			port:readline port:beecrypt \
 			port:libiconv port:gettext
 
@@ -50,16 +51,14 @@
 configure.args		--disable-nls --without-javaglue --without-included-gettext \
 			--with-libintl-prefix=${prefix} --with-libiconv-prefix=${prefix} \
 			--mandir=${prefix}/share/man --infodir=${prefix}/share/info \
-			--with-python=2.5 --with-perl --with-sqlite --with-db=external \
+			--with-python=2.6 --with-perl --with-sqlite --with-db=external \
 			--with-neon=external --with-beecrypt=external --with-popt=external \
 			--with-xar=external --with-xz=external --with-pcre=external --with-uuid=external \
 			--without-apidocs --sysconfdir=${prefix}/etc --with-path-cfg=${prefix}/etc/rpm
-configure.env		__PYTHON=${prefix}/bin/python2.5 __PERL=${prefix}/bin/perl5.8 \
-			PERL=${prefix}/bin/perl5.8
+configure.env		__PYTHON=${prefix}/bin/python2.6 __PERL=${prefix}/bin/perl5.10 \
+			PERL=${prefix}/bin/perl5.10
 
 
-configure.args-append	--with-python-lib-dir=${prefix}/lib/python2.5/site-packages
-
 configure.args-append	--disable-openmp --with-lua=internal --with-syck=internal
 configure.cppflags-append	-I${prefix}/include/xar -I${prefix}/include/ossp
 
@@ -125,41 +124,21 @@
 	configure.args-append --with-apidocs
 }
 
-variant python26 description { use python 2.6 instead of python 2.5 } {
-	depends_build-delete	port:python25
-	depends_build-append	port:python26
-	configure.args-delete	--with-python=2.5
-	configure.args-delete	--with-python-lib-dir=${prefix}/lib/python2.5/site-packages
-	configure.args-append	--with-python=2.6
-	configure.env-delete	__PYTHON=${prefix}/bin/python2.5
-	configure.env-append	__PYTHON=${prefix}/bin/python2.6
-}
-
-variant python27 description { use python 2.7 instead of python 2.5 } {
-	depends_build-delete	port:python25
+variant python27 description { use python 2.7 instead of python 2.6 } {
+	depends_build-delete	port:python26
 	depends_build-append	port:python27
-	configure.args-delete	--with-python=2.5
-	configure.args-delete	--with-python-lib-dir=${prefix}/lib/python2.5/site-packages
+	configure.args-delete	--with-python=2.6
 	configure.args-append	--with-python=2.7
-	configure.env-delete	__PYTHON=${prefix}/bin/python2.5
+	configure.env-delete	__PYTHON=${prefix}/bin/python2.6
 	configure.env-append	__PYTHON=${prefix}/bin/python2.7
 }
 
-variant perl5_10 description { use perl 5.10 instead of perl 5.8 } {
-	depends_build-delete	port:perl5.8
-	depends_build-append	port:perl5.10
-	configure.env-delete	PERL=${prefix}/bin/perl5.8
-	configure.env-append	PERL=${prefix}/bin/perl5.10
-	configure.env-delete	__PERL=${prefix}/bin/perl5.8
-	configure.env-append	__PERL=${prefix}/bin/perl5.10
-}
-
-variant perl5_12 description { use perl 5.12 instead of perl 5.8 } {
-	depends_build-delete	port:perl5.8
+variant perl5_12 description { use perl 5.12 instead of perl 5.10 } {
+	depends_build-delete	port:perl5.10
 	depends_build-append	port:perl5.12
-	configure.env-delete	PERL=${prefix}/bin/perl5.8
+	configure.env-delete	PERL=${prefix}/bin/perl5.10
 	configure.env-append	PERL=${prefix}/bin/perl5.12
-	configure.env-delete	__PERL=${prefix}/bin/perl5.8
+	configure.env-delete	__PERL=${prefix}/bin/perl5.10
 	configure.env-append	__PERL=${prefix}/bin/perl5.12
 }
 
-------------- next part --------------
An HTML attachment was scrubbed...
URL: <http://lists.macosforge.org/pipermail/macports-changes/attachments/20120409/86b99b81/attachment.html>


More information about the macports-changes mailing list